Morchard Road station is humble in its amenities, embodying the simplicity of the rural setting it serves. Unfortunately, there is no ticket office or machines for ticket collection, so travelers are advised to purchase their tickets in advance or online. Accessibility is a strong point, with step-free access across the station, making it a convenient choice for travelers with mobility needs. A seating area is available, though you won't find waiting rooms or toilets here. Cycling enthusiasts can safely park their bikes, as spaces for bicycle storage are available on the platform.
Despite its small size, Morchard Road station ensures that accessibility is prioritized, with step-free access available throughout. Although there are no dedicated accessible parking spaces or staff assistance, help points provide support to travelers. You can enjoy peace of mind with assistance bookings via Passenger Assist, accommodating your travel needs with confidence.
For those planning onward travel from Morchard Road, options are limited but viable. While there’s no direct taxi service or airport transit, rail replacements and buses make commuting feasible. Rail replacement services toward Barnstaple and Exeter can be accessed easily, while bus and further travel information is elegantly detailed here.

At Hoveton & Wroxham, you won't find a traditional ticket office, but fear not. The station is equipped with ticket machines, allowing you to collect tickets purchased online conveniently. These machines are user-friendly and accessible, ensuring that everyone can obtain their tickets with ease. There is an induction loop available for those with hearing impairments, and customer help points provide assistance when staff is on site.
Accessibility at the station has been thoughtfully considered. Step-free access is available to both platforms through separate pathways, although note there is no step-free access between platforms directly. The station is bicycle-friendly, with ample storage space, though there are no cycle hire facilities available.
The station has excellent connections to local transport services, making onward travel a breeze. There are rail replacement services that operate from the lay-by outside the main entrance on Belaugh Road, ensuring that travelers can always find a way to continue their journey despite any rail disruptions.
